About Salad with snap peas and dressing

Salad with Snap Peas and Dressing is a vibrant dish that blends fresh, crunchy vegetables with a light, flavorful dressing. This salad typically includes snap peas, mixed greens such as spinach or arugula, and additional ingredients like radishes or carrots for texture and color. The dressing, often a tangy vinaigrette, may incorporate olive oil, lemon juice, honey, or Dijon mustard, aligning with light, wholesome preparations common in modern American cuisine. Snap peas are rich in fiber, vitamins C and K, and antioxidants, which support immunity and overall health. Olive oil in the dressing provides heart-healthy fats, while fresh greens supply essential nutrients. While generally a healthy option, attention should be given to dressing portions, as excessive oil or added sugars can increase calorie content. This salad is an excellent choice for a refreshing side or a nutritious, low-calorie meal.
